Everyone is still really keen for IPL 2020 to go ahead: Aussies Pat Cummins

This year's going to look very different to what we've seen before and there are so many scenarios, says Pat Cummins

The costliest foreign player in Indian Premier League, Pat Cummins says everyone, including his team Kolkata Knight Riders, is still hopeful of the 13th edition of the T20 event to go ahead sometime later.
The Australian, however, conceded that the priority now is to minimise the risk of spreading the coronavirus.
The IPL was originally scheduled to start on March 29 in Mumbai but it was postponed to April 15 due to the worsening Covid-19 pandemic which has killed more than 53,000 people worldwide.
